Four games back on the final play-in spot. Seven games left to play.
Yeah, this Bulls seasons is just about done.
And we're done caring about this season.
So, instead, of focusing on the remaining Bulls games in this season, host Mark Karantzoulis (@mkhoops) takes your questions on the upcoming free agency period; what the Bulls do if they get lottery luck and keep their pick; if the Bulls don't keep their pick, can they trade back into the draft; those ex-Bulls that were moved at the deadline performing well as soon as they leave, if the Bulls should bring Derrick Rose home, and if See Red Fred is ready to say goodbye to his friend Denzel Valentine.
